Why these Hospitality Courses Matters?

As a young hospitality professional, taking online courses can help you stay ahead of the game and advance your career. The four courses offered by EHL Lifelong Learning are particularly valuable for anyone looking to enhance their knowledge and skills in the industry.

The Introduction to Hospitality Management course is an excellent foundation for anyone starting their career in the hospitality sector. You'll learn about the various functions of hospitality management, including operations, marketing, and finance. This course will give you a solid understanding of the industry and help you develop a broad skillset that can be applied to various roles in the sector.

Introduction to Revenue Management is a valuable course for those who want to learn how to maximize revenue for their hospitality business. Revenue management is critical in the hospitality industry as it helps businesses optimize their pricing and distribution strategies to drive profitability. This course will teach you the fundamentals of revenue management, including pricing strategies, forecasting, and inventory management.

Introduction to Finance is an essential course for anyone looking to excel in a leadership role in the hospitality industry. This course provides a foundation in accounting, financial statements, budgeting, and forecasting. You'll learn how to analyze financial data and make informed decisions that drive the profitability of your hospitality business.

Introduction to High-Performance Distribution Strategy for Hotels is a course that will teach you how to develop and implement a distribution strategy that maximizes revenue and profitability. This course covers a range of topics, including channel management, revenue optimization, and digital marketing. By taking this course, you'll learn how to stay ahead of the competition in the ever-changing digital landscape of the hospitality industry.
